The Program: A Step-by-Step Breakdown

Let’s dive into a program that showcases the power of C programming. The program prompts the user to enter a string, which is then stored in the line variable. To begin, we initialize four variables – vowel, consonant, digit, and space – to zero. These variables will be used to count the occurrences of each character type.

The Loop: Where the Magic Happens

A for loop is employed to iterate over each character in the string. Within the loop, we perform the following operations:

  • Convert the character to lowercase using the tolower() function, ensuring consistency in our analysis.
  • Identify the character type: vowel, consonant, digit, or empty space. If the character is a consonant, we increment the consonant variable by 1.

The Result: Unveiling the Counts

Once the loop completes, the counts of vowels, consonants, digits, and white spaces are stored in their respective variables – vowel, consonant, digit, and space. Notably, the tolower() function simplifies our program, but requires the inclusion of the ctype.h header file.
